Heads up: if the Lintrock baseline file in the Quarrow repo drifts from main, CI fails with a "stale baseline" error even when the code is fine. Quick fix is to regenerate the baseline on a clean checkout and re-push. If a customer build is blocked, confirm the failing run matches the token below before escalating.

build token for yadug-yagag: htk21_c863c33eb8b82c0c9c152

Account recovery: SDK parity check. The Vellum-JS client supports silent re-auth after recovery; Vellum-Swift does not until v4.2. If a user recovers on mobile, force a full token refresh or sessions desync. Do not assume parity — check the build matrix in the Quillgate wiki before advising users. Recovery flows initiated via Swift must route through the fallback endpoint. If both SDKs fail, escalate to the Quillgate identity pod and unlock the tenant manually. Use the passphrase below to unseal the recovery console.

recovery phrase for tafop-tagef: casdor-ulair-norys-druion-sorius-jorael-ralwyn

## Changed defaults

Heads up: the Ledgerline tax-rate lookup cache now defaults to a 15-minute TTL instead of 24 hours. Turns out rates in the Veldt County sandbox were going stale mid-demo, which was embarrassing. Eviction is now LRU rather than FIFO, and the cache warms on boot. If you're reviewing, check that nothing hardcodes the old TTL. The new defaults land as follows.

deployment values, bajop-taweg:
holwyn:
  log_level: debug
  metrics_host: metrics.holwyn.zemvarsys.internal
  pool_size: 32

## Further Reading

Fennelkit follows semantic versioning with one twist: minor bumps may include visual changes, so support tickets about "sudden" UI shifts are usually expected behavior. Check the release notes before escalating. Breaking changes ship only in majors, announced two weeks ahead by the Platform Guild. Pinned versions older than six months are unsupported. The full versioning policy, deprecation calendar, and rollback procedure are documented on the internal page below.

runbook for yadup-fahif: https://jira.qorvelcorp.internal/spaces/spaces/spaces/b46212397071